  1. which of these hypotheses are supported by the data shown in figure 2?

○ as molten rock moves between tectonic plates, it forms new crust and pushes them apart.
○ all of the islands on earth are made of the youngest crust.
○ as molten rock moves between tectonic plates, earth’s continents are pulled closer together.
○ every time a volcano erupts, earth’s tectonic plates are pushed further apart.

Explanation:

Brief Explanations

To determine the supported hypothesis, we analyze each option:

  1. The first option aligns with the process of seafloor spreading (a key concept in plate tectonics), where molten rock (magma) rises between tectonic plates (at mid - ocean ridges), forms new crust, and pushes the plates apart.
  2. The second option is incorrect as not all islands have the youngest crust (e.g., continental islands are made of older continental crust).
  3. The third option is wrong because molten rock at mid - ocean ridges pushes plates apart, not pull continents together.
  4. The fourth option is incorrect as volcano eruptions at subduction zones don't push plates further apart in the same way as mid - ocean ridge activity, and not all volcanoes are related to plate separation.

Answer:

A. As molten rock moves between tectonic plates, it forms new crust and pushes them apart.
